I know a lot more libertarians and independents in the military than I do either liberals or conservatives.

I would say that the NG and Reserves have a different political makeup than AD, especially those who joined prior to 9/11. Many people were merely putting in time to get retirement or college money, not to deploy. I worked with some reservists immediately following the start of OIF, and that was depressing. Very few of them thought they were ever going to deploy. They were scamming the system, thinking that a massive reserve callup would never happen. On 9/11, I remember people crying in the hallways, asking to be discharged, because they only signed up for college money.

I believe that those who join active duty, and especially those who joined post 9/11, which is fast becoming a large part of the military, lean towards conservative libertarianism. It is easier to align with the GOP than it is with the Democrats, who are taking a hard tack to the left. The far left is no ally of the military or its personnel.
